Free Remote IoT Platform For Raspberry Pi: Unlock Your Potential

Hey there, tech enthusiasts! If you're diving into the world of IoT (Internet of Things) and looking for a free remote IoT platform tailored for Raspberry Pi, you're in the right place. Imagine controlling your smart devices from anywhere in the world without breaking the bank. Sounds exciting, right? Well, buckle up because we're about to explore everything you need to know about remote IoT platforms and how Raspberry Pi fits perfectly into this tech-savvy puzzle.

Nowadays, IoT is not just a buzzword; it's a revolution. Whether you're building a home automation system, a weather station, or even a smart garden, having the right platform can make or break your project. The good news? There are tons of free options out there, and Raspberry Pi is one of the most versatile tools to bring your ideas to life.

So, why should you care about a remote IoT platform for Raspberry Pi? Because it’s not just about tech—it's about solving real-world problems, saving time, and enhancing convenience. Let’s dive deeper and uncover the secrets behind this powerful combination.

What is a Remote IoT Platform?

A remote IoT platform is like the brain of your smart device network. It allows you to monitor, manage, and control IoT devices from anywhere, as long as you have an internet connection. Think of it as a bridge that connects your physical devices to the digital world. With a remote IoT platform, you can automate tasks, collect data, and even set up alerts—all without being physically present.

Why Choose Raspberry Pi for IoT Projects?

Raspberry Pi is more than just a tiny computer; it's a powerhouse for IoT enthusiasts. Its affordability, flexibility, and community support make it an ideal choice for building IoT solutions. Here are a few reasons why Raspberry Pi is a top pick:

  • Cost-Effective: Raspberry Pi is budget-friendly, making it accessible for hobbyists and professionals alike.
  • Versatile: It supports a wide range of sensors, actuators, and peripherals, allowing you to create complex IoT systems.
  • Community Support: With a vast community of developers, finding tutorials, libraries, and support is a breeze.
  • Open Source: Raspberry Pi thrives on open-source software, giving you the freedom to customize and innovate.

Top Free Remote IoT Platforms for Raspberry Pi

When it comes to choosing a remote IoT platform, the options are endless. Here are some of the best free platforms that work seamlessly with Raspberry Pi:

1. ThingsBoard

ThingsBoard is a popular open-source IoT platform that offers robust features for device management, data visualization, and rule engine capabilities. It’s easy to set up and integrate with Raspberry Pi, making it a go-to choice for many IoT projects.

2. Node-RED

Node-RED is a flow-based programming tool that simplifies the process of wiring together hardware devices, APIs, and online services. It’s lightweight, flexible, and perfect for Raspberry Pi users who want to create complex workflows without writing extensive code.

3. Home Assistant

Home Assistant is an open-source home automation platform that allows you to control all your smart devices from a single dashboard. It’s highly customizable and works flawlessly with Raspberry Pi, making it ideal for home automation enthusiasts.

4. MQTT Broker

MQTT (Message Queuing Telemetry Transport) is a lightweight messaging protocol designed for IoT devices. Setting up an MQTT broker on Raspberry Pi enables seamless communication between devices, making it a powerful tool for remote IoT projects.

5. Cayenne

Cayenne is a drag-and-drop IoT platform that requires no coding. It offers a user-friendly interface for building and managing IoT projects. While it has a free tier, the paid version unlocks advanced features, but it’s still worth exploring for beginners.

Setting Up a Remote IoT Platform on Raspberry Pi

Ready to get your hands dirty? Here’s a step-by-step guide to setting up a remote IoT platform on your Raspberry Pi:

Step 1: Install Raspberry Pi OS

Begin by installing the latest version of Raspberry Pi OS on your device. You can download the image from the official Raspberry Pi website and flash it onto an SD card using a tool like Etcher.

Step 2: Enable SSH and Wi-Fi

SSH (Secure Shell) allows you to remotely access your Raspberry Pi. Enable it by creating an empty file named "ssh" in the boot partition. Similarly, configure Wi-Fi by adding a "wpa_supplicant.conf" file with your network credentials.

Step 3: Install Your Chosen IoT Platform

Depending on the platform you choose, follow the official installation guide. For example, if you opt for ThingsBoard, you can install it using Docker or manually via the terminal.

Step 4: Connect Devices and Sensors

Once your platform is up and running, connect your devices and sensors to Raspberry Pi. This could include temperature sensors, motion detectors, or any other IoT-enabled hardware.

Step 5: Test and Optimize

Finally, test your setup to ensure everything works as expected. Fine-tune your configurations and explore advanced features to enhance your IoT system.

Benefits of Using a Free Remote IoT Platform

Using a free remote IoT platform for Raspberry Pi comes with numerous advantages:

  • No Licensing Costs: Save money by leveraging open-source platforms without worrying about licensing fees.
  • Customizability: Tailor the platform to meet your specific needs, whether it’s for personal or professional use.
  • Community Support: Access a wealth of knowledge and resources from a vibrant community of developers.
  • Scalability: Start small and scale your project as your requirements grow.

Challenges and Solutions

While free remote IoT platforms offer immense potential, they come with their own set of challenges:

Challenge 1: Security

IoT devices are often vulnerable to cyber threats. To mitigate this, ensure your platform uses encryption, secure authentication, and regular updates.

Challenge 2: Complexity

Some platforms may have a steep learning curve, especially for beginners. Overcome this by starting with user-friendly tools like Node-RED or Cayenne and gradually exploring more advanced options.

Challenge 3: Resource Limitations

Raspberry Pi has limited processing power and memory. Optimize your setup by using lightweight platforms and minimizing resource-intensive tasks.

Data and Statistics

According to a report by Statista, the global IoT market is projected to reach $1.5 trillion by 2030. This growth is driven by the increasing adoption of smart devices and the need for efficient data management. Additionally, a survey conducted by IoT Analytics revealed that 65% of enterprises are using open-source platforms for their IoT projects, highlighting the popularity of free solutions.

Best Practices for a Successful IoT Project

To ensure your IoT project is a success, follow these best practices:

  • Plan Ahead: Define clear objectives and map out your project requirements before diving in.
  • Choose the Right Platform: Select a platform that aligns with your skills and project goals.
  • Focus on Security: Implement robust security measures to protect your devices and data.
  • Test Thoroughly: Conduct rigorous testing to identify and fix potential issues early on.

Conclusion

In conclusion, a free remote IoT platform for Raspberry Pi is a game-changer for anyone looking to explore the world of IoT. With the right tools and knowledge, you can create innovative solutions that enhance your daily life. Whether you’re building a smart home, automating industrial processes, or developing cutting-edge technology, the possibilities are endless.

So, what are you waiting for? Grab your Raspberry Pi, choose your platform, and start building your IoT empire. And don’t forget to share your experiences, tips, and tricks in the comments below. Together, we can push the boundaries of what’s possible in the IoT realm!

Table of Contents

Remote Desktop for Raspberry Pi and other IoT devices

Remote Desktop for Raspberry Pi and other IoT devices

IOT Industry Automation Using Raspberry Pi

IOT Industry Automation Using Raspberry Pi

Tag Raspberry Pi as iot The Engineering Projects

Tag Raspberry Pi as iot The Engineering Projects

Detail Author:

  • Name : Lorna Koelpin II
  • Username : ucasper
  • Email : fkrajcik@yahoo.com
  • Birthdate : 2002-10-01
  • Address : 62138 Rodriguez Ramp Port Carolanneburgh, AK 91586
  • Phone : 912.999.4880
  • Company : Ortiz Group
  • Job : Rigger
  • Bio : Natus minus et et. Omnis doloremque rerum vero et. Aut laborum ullam voluptas laudantium laboriosam.

Socials

tiktok:

  • url : https://tiktok.com/@keichmann
  • username : keichmann
  • bio : Ut reprehenderit voluptas quos reiciendis ea rerum.
  • followers : 5589
  • following : 298

twitter:

  • url : https://twitter.com/keichmann
  • username : keichmann
  • bio : Minus porro ut molestias suscipit minima facilis. Ut accusantium officiis qui facere. Beatae consequuntur quos nobis ut. Tempore nulla a et similique.
  • followers : 719
  • following : 1994

linkedin:

instagram:

  • url : https://instagram.com/kittyeichmann
  • username : kittyeichmann
  • bio : Non dolorem voluptas dolores et sit itaque. Consectetur repudiandae vel aspernatur quas.
  • followers : 4252
  • following : 2652